Output ec69d0de757f51468dd984a08e7b077c51d547006d2d256322884b506ae7c6fe:1

value
6401449
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b1706b5887aab757841559205e727b42b9bd34dd OP_EQUALVERIFY OP_CHECKSIG
address
1HBDGz9Nac1KpB8QUvo7shk25pvJ8vPS9B
transaction
ec69d0de757f51468dd984a08e7b077c51d547006d2d256322884b506ae7c6fe
confirmations
357775
spent
true